Subject: Weekly Cash-Box Run — Record Update

Dear Records Team,

Please note that the weekly cash-box run from the Ashford Lane office now departs Tuesdays at 09:30 via Lanternway Couriers. Log each run in the transfer register with the driver's printed name and time of departure. For the courier hand-over, follow the confidential instruction below.

dispatch memo: the sorius tamius courier leaves the praeth ledger at gate 4873 under passcode 928014

The Keyturner utility rotates service credentials across all Bramblepoint environments on a staggered weekly schedule. This alert fires when at least one credential in the batch failed to re-verify after rotation, which usually means a consumer service cached the old secret and has not refreshed. Do not re-run the rotation blindly: doing so can invalidate the grace-period token and cause a hard outage. Instead, follow the triage checklist carefully, step by step, as documented on the internal page.

operations page: https://confluence.zemvarlabs.internal/projects/display/browse/display/8963

Heads up, support folks: when you're load testing the Cartwheel checkout flow, always point your requests at the staging gateway, never production. Keep concurrency under 50 virtual users unless the Flowstate team signs off first, or you'll trip the rate limiter and start a fun afternoon of alert triage. Every test run needs to authenticate against the internal Loadbench service, which requires the key below.

API key for hahop-fahof: kto23_AYVFIw9MGYUoJUFF85VHsY7

Account recovery — tailctl (internal log-tailing CLI). Plugin authors: if your Marwick Systems service account is locked, do not regenerate tokens manually. Run `tailctl recover --profile plugin` from a trusted host. The tool revokes stale sessions, rebinds your plugin scope, and re-issues stream grants for the Ostrell log fabric. Expect tail access to resume within five minutes; open a platform ticket if streams stay dark. Recovery prompts for the standard phrase. For sandbox accounts only, use the phrase that appears below.

strongbox words: ulamir-ulaix